#6bf184 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6bf184 is composed of 42% red, 94.5%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 45.2%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 131.2 degrees, a saturation of 82.7% and a lightness of 68.2%. #6bf184 color hex could be obtained by blending #d6ffff with #00e309. Closest websafe color is: #66ff99.

Shades and Tints of #6bf184

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010d04 is the darkest color, while #fafffb is the lightest one.

Tones of #6bf184

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a9b3ab is the less saturated color, while #5ffd7c is the most saturated one.
